For residential use, ATO indoor air quality monitors empower homeowners to maintain clean and safe living spaces. By detecting harmful pollutants such as volatile organic compounds (VOCs), carbon monoxide, and particulate matter, these monitors help identify sources of indoor pollution. This is particularly beneficial for households with children, elderly individuals, or those with respiratory conditions like asthma. Homeowners can use this data to improve ventilation, invest in air purifiers, and make other lifestyle adjustments to enhance indoor air quality.
ATO outdoor air quality monitors are equally impactful in residential settings, particularly in areas prone to wildfires, heavy traffic, or industrial emissions. These devices provide real-time updates on outdoor air quality, enabling families to plan outdoor activities safely and minimize exposure to harmful pollutants.
In large industrial complexes, ATO air quality meters are indispensable tools for ensuring compliance with environmental regulations and protecting worker health. Continuous monitoring of pollutants like nitrogen dioxide, sulfur dioxide, and fine particulate matter helps industries identify emission sources and implement mitigation strategies. This not only reduces environmental impact but also creates safer work environments by preventing hazardous exposure.
Urban planners and municipalities utilize outdoor air quality monitors to identify pollution hotspots and develop strategies to improve overall air quality. This data-driven approach supports sustainable development initiatives and promotes healthier urban living.
